Output e854b2625eab81fdda8a57a0fd5d31cbd76a372ed00a5afb466626cfce23a357:0

value
4667719
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7156bbf72cdac7612044a0ed2b0393c44c8513a9 OP_EQUAL
address
3C2JBczAzMADwnWibmsUFbTFyvDQL5acgH
transaction
e854b2625eab81fdda8a57a0fd5d31cbd76a372ed00a5afb466626cfce23a357
confirmations
122014
spent
true